CPI Panels
CPI panel family 解释通胀发布前已知什么、哪些官方数据已经发布,以及哪些周边宏观驱动可能影响 Polymarket 的 inflation、Fed 和 growth markets。目标不是替代 BLS、FRED 或 Cleveland Fed 数据,而是把这些来源放进操作员仪表盘,让 actuals、forecasts、nowcasts、market context 和 source health 可以在一个地方阅读。
CPI 覆盖包含什么
polyData 将 CPI intelligence 分成 release timing、event estimates、official actuals、component pressure 和 related macro driver panels。这很重要,因为计划中的 CPI event 在发布前可能有 forecast values,发布后才有 actual values,同时还需要前期官方分项数据,以及 energy、food、shelter、labor、rates 和 growth indicators 带来的市场影响。
| 层 | 包含内容 | 出现位置 |
|---|---|---|
| Release schedule | 即将发布的 CPI event、reference month、release time 和 countdown。 | CPI 发布指挥面板 |
| Forecast and nowcast | 可用时展示 Cleveland Fed 对 CPI 与 PCE buckets 的 nowcast values。 | CPI Release Command, Inflation Nowcast |
| Official actuals | 最新 BLS/FRED CPI series values、previous values,以及官方发布时间后的 released actuals。 | CPI Release Command, CPI Components |
| Component pressure | Energy、gasoline、diesel、food、shelter、goods 和 services pressure rows。 | CPI Components, Food, Energy, Shelter |
| Macro drivers | Goods、tariff、labor、services、Fed、rates、growth 和 recession-risk rows。 | Goods / Tariff, Labor / Services, Fed / Growth Risk |
| Source health | Coverage counts、source count、row count、cache mode 和 degraded source flags。 | All CPI registry panels |
数据源
CPI panels 使用公开宏观来源和 seed caches。一个值可能是 official、forecast、nowcast 或 registry context,因此 panel 会显示 source labels 和 metadata,而不是把每个数字都当成同一种事实。
| 来源 | 用途 | 数据类型 |
|---|---|---|
| BLS / FRED CPI series | CPI actuals、previous values、index levels、month-over-month、year-over-year 和选中的 component rows。 | Official historical data once released. |
| BLS calendar | CPI release timing、reference period 和 scheduled release time。 | Official release metadata. |
| Cleveland Fed Inflation Nowcasting | CPI and PCE nowcast values before official release. | Model nowcast, not an official actual. |
| EIA | 用于 headline CPI context 的 energy、gasoline、diesel 和 WTI pressure。 | Official energy data and market context. |
| Federal Reserve / Treasury / BEA / FRED | Fed reaction, yield-curve, growth, demand, and recession rows. | Official public macro series and calendar context. |
| Federal Register | Tariff, import, and policy events that can affect goods prices. | Official public policy events. |
| Redis seed / SQLite seed | Runtime snapshots served quickly to the dashboard. | Cache mode, not a separate data source. |
CPI 发布指挥面板
cpi-release-command-center 是下次 CPI 发布的事件面板。它组合 release calendar data、nowcast 或 forecast data,以及事件结束后的 official actual series。发布前,panel 可以显示 forecast 或 nowcast,而 actual 字段保持为空;到达官方发布时间后,panel 可以从 BLS/FRED series 填充 actual values。
| 字段 | 含义 | 重要说明 |
|---|---|---|
| Actual | Official released value when available. | 发布前显示为空;官方公布前 actual 为空是预期状态。 |
| Forecast | Panel forecast source, usually Cleveland Fed nowcast where mapped. | This is an estimate, not an official BLS actual. |
| Previous | Prior official value or latest known value depending on release state. | Useful for surprise calculation after actuals arrive. |
| Surprise | actual 减 forecast;适用时以百分点显示。 | Only meaningful after actual and forecast are both present. |
| Reference period | The CPI month the release refers to. | Example: a June event may reference May CPI. |
| Hours to event | Countdown to official release time. | Used to separate scheduled, live, and released states. |
CPI 分项
cpi-components-pressure-registry 解释通胀篮子的哪些部分正在形成压力。它将 energy、food、shelter、goods 和相关 CPI component rows 聚合到一个 registry 中;每行展示 value labels、change labels、source labels、age labels,以及 hot、cool、watch 或 neutral 等 tone。
| 分项区域 | 示例 | 如何解读 |
|---|---|---|
| Energy | WTI, gasoline, diesel, EIA weekly indicators. | Energy shocks 可以快速推动 headline CPI,并影响 inflation-market probabilities。 |
| Food | Food at home, food away from home, food CPI components. | Food rows 解释仅靠 headline CPI 不一定能看出的 basket pressure。 |
| Shelter | Rent and owners-equivalent-rent proxies. | Shelter is sticky and often matters most for core CPI interpretation. |
| Goods | Goods CPI, nondurables, apparel, imports, tariff-linked rows. | Goods rows connect supply pressure and policy changes to CPI risk. |
| Services | Services CPI, labor-related services pressure, wage context. | Services rows help judge core and Fed-reaction risk. |
CPI 驱动 Panels
CPI registry 还暴露 focused driver panels。它们不全是 CPI actuals,而是 macro context panels,用来解释 CPI 或 Fed markets 为什么可能移动。
| Panel | Panel ID | 补充内容 |
|---|---|---|
| Goods / Tariff | goods-tariff-supply-watch | Goods inflation、import-price、tariff、supply-chain 和 Federal Register policy context。 |
| Labor / Services | labor-services-inflation-monitor | Labor-market, wage, claims, unemployment, and services CPI pressure. |
| Fed / Growth Risk | fed-reaction-growth-risk-board | Fed calendar、rates context、yield-curve spread、growth demand、sentiment、industrial production 和 recession-risk rows。 |
| Food & Retail Basket | food-retail-basket-pressure | Food and retail-basket CPI pressure from official component data. |
| Shelter / OER | shelter-rent-oer-pressure | Rent and owners-equivalent-rent pressure for core CPI markets. |
| Energy & Gasoline | energy-gasoline-shock | Energy-price shock monitor for headline CPI sensitivity. |
实际值、预测、Nowcast 与缓存
CPI 系统按角色标记数据,避免把发布前 nowcast 当作 official actual,也避免把 cached runtime snapshot 当作新的数据源。
- Actual 指来自 BLS/FRED 或其他官方公开来源的已发布数值。
- Forecast 指发布前使用的估计值,目前主要从 Cleveland Fed nowcast registry 映射 CPI/PCE buckets。
- Nowcast means a live model estimate, not an official number.
- Previous 指作为基准使用的前一个官方值或最新已知值。
- Redis seed 和 SQLite seed 指用于加速仪表盘的 cached snapshots;row source 仍会标识真实 upstream source。
- Coverage 统计该 panel 有多少 upstream source checks 可用;它是 source health,不是 CPI 发布次数。
Runtime 字段
大多数 CPI registry rows 共享同一套 runtime schema,使前端可以一致渲染。
| 字段 | 含义 | 示例 |
|---|---|---|
| value | Raw numeric level or event value. | 0.41 |
| valueLabel | Formatted display value with the correct unit. | 0.41pp |
| change | Raw change used for ranking and display. | 0.03 |
| changeLabel | Formatted change label. | +0.03pp for a spread, -6.57% for a percentage change. |
| unit | Value unit such as percent, index, dollars, or percentage points. | pp, idx, % |
| metadata.rawChange | Original source-level change before display formatting. | Used so spread rows display as percentage-point deltas. |
| metadata.rawChangePct | Original percent change when available. | Preserved for context but not used for unit=pp display. |
| tone | Panel classification for the row. | hot, cool, watch, neutral |
| source | Human-readable upstream data source. | FRED CSV / public macro series |
| cacheMode | Runtime delivery mode for the whole panel. | redis-seed, sqlite-seed, composed-seed |
API Panel ID
仪表盘通过 runtime panel API 请求 CPI registry panels。典型查询使用下面这些 panel ids。
/wm-api/runtime/panels?ids=cpi-release-command-center,cpi-components-pressure-registry,goods-tariff-supply-watch,labor-services-inflation-monitor,fed-reaction-growth-risk-board
调试 payload 或对照 live dashboard 检查文档时使用这些 ids。